Compare Ontario to Cypress

This post compares Ontario, California to Cypress, California across various dimensions, including population, median income, median age, percentage of housing that is rental, percent of households with kids, and other demographics.

Dimension Ontario (city) Cypress (city)
Population 171,041 49,108
Income (median) $37,139 $60,564
Home Value (median) $320,000 $576,500
White 47% 55%
Black 5% 4%
Asian 5% 32%
With Kids 45% 39%
Age (median) 32 41
Rentals 46% 32%
